Police in Kanungu are searching for a 30-year-old man suspected of murdering a 67-year-old villager in a brutal attack fueled by alleged witchcraft accusations.

Dan Kakyiga, a resident of Myakarambi village in Nyakatoma parish, Kihanda, is accused of killing Stephen Begumisa from Ibarya village in Nyakibuga parish on January 23, 2024, around 4:00 PM.

According to reports, Kakyiga brutally attacked Begumisa, inflicting severe injuries to his face, head, and resulting in the amputation of his right arm.

Police believe the motive behind the crime stems from longstanding domestic conflicts between the suspect and the deceased. These disputes reportedly centered on accusations of witchcraft that Begumisa allegedly directed towards Kakyiga and his family.

Previous conflicts had necessitated intervention from Kanungu police, who facilitated a reconciliation and encouraged harmonious living between the two families.

Following the attack, a team of Homicide detectives and Scene of Crime Officers (SOCO) visited and documented the crime scene. Witness statements were collected, and Begumisa’s body was transported to Kanungu Health Centre IV mortuary for a postmortem examination.

Kakyiga’s mother has been apprehended to assist with the ongoing investigation. However, the prime suspect remains at large, prompting a manhunt by Kanungu police.
